A very American-sounding dish here, one of a whole series of pie recipes. Like most of the other pies, the fruit ingredient is in the form of a commercial, canned or packaged product, rather than fresh fruit (although in this recipe you are given a choice) – a sure sign of the developing modern consumer food industry in the 1960s.
No instructions for pie crust, but the instructions call for you to ‘roll out the remaining pastry’ so I assume it is a shortcrust pastry crust.
